My wife and I were discussing this last night and I'd be curious to see what others think.
If there was one thing that you would like to see changed/added/removed from SDC that would be a low-cost, non-ride related change, what would it be?
We were talking about the long lines for cinnamon bread and would love to see them add the option of buying it up front at Eva and Delilah's bakery, so you could pick up a loaf on your way out. They could also bring some to back to Sullivan's Mill. I wouldn't add the ability to bake the bread at these locations, but as it came out of the oven at Clara Belle's, they could bring a portion of it in insulated containers to these other locations. A minor change, but I would think it would be well received.
I would love for them to start using themed carts when moving back of house supplies throughout the park. Even if they used the motorized hand carts like Disney (and I think Dollywood has them now too) and wrap them in a texture that matches the parks aesthetic.

I just wish they would cycle some of the older music back in. The new bluegrass covers are nice and I do like how they are kind of a compromise between the new and older crowd wants, but there was a certain ambiance provided by the classic bluegrass...
I think in general I'd like to see more effort on the little theme details again. I like how they have added so many signs back to the park in honor of so many employees, but each and every one has the same thick frame around it so they kind of stick out weirdly when there are so many. I also don't like how they don't hide the modern stuff anymore like the big coolers in the stores. Just little things. At this point I'm just glad there's still a theme at all though, so I'll take what I can get. :P
I'd like just few things to help crowd control. Maybe some queue lines for food items so people are not lining up across walkways, etc. - they've done a little better job the last few times I've gone, but still there's congestion that could easily be fixed with some direction on where to stand.
Another area that could use some attention is the waiting area around rides especially the Thunderation/Time Traveler exits - that area gets so crowded with people just waiting on others to exit the rides. Not sure how to fix that without building a big observation deck area between the two rides?

Some alternative train robbery shows, it would be really fun if they had different versions that tied into the festivals.
More street performers.
Scavenger hunts.(a new one for each festival)
An augmented reality tour or tours of the park(you could have a history one, a behind the scenes, numbers geeks...) that would work from within the app and as you approach a certain part of the park it would launch a short audio clip telling you about that area.

That reminds me of a train ride I had that was unintentionally hilarious. We got to the robbery, and all was normal. The robbers this time got a TON of snacks. Barely fit in their hands. They kept breaking character and laughing through their lines without being unprofessional. When the conductor tried to shoot them, the gun jammed, and he spent a good 5 minutes trying to fix it, with the robbers in the background munching on their snacks. Finally the conductor said something like "it's been a long day" and we moved on. The robbers were in shock as this was an actually successful robbery. Will never forget that show. 😂
